A Comprehensive Guide to STM32F767IIK6: Features, Applications, and Development
Introduction:
In the rapidly evolving world of embedded systems, the STM32 microcontroller series has gained immense popularity due to its excellent performance, versatility, and rich feature set. One of the most powerful members of this series is the STM32F767IIK6, offering remarkable capabilities for a wide range of industrial and consumer applications. In this blog post, we will explore the STM32F767IIK6 microcontroller in depth, covering its features, applications, and development process.
1. Overview of the STM32F767IIK6:
The STM32F767IIK6 is based on the ARM Cortex-M7 core, which operates at a clock frequency of up to 216 MHz. It comes with a generous amount of flash memory (2MB) and SRAM (512KB). With its advanced peripherals such as USB, Ethernet, CAN, and SPI, the STM32F767IIK6 is well-suited for demanding applications requiring high connectivity and real-time processing capabilities.
2. Features and Functionalities:
a) Performance: With its Cortex-M7 core, the STM32F767IIK6 offers exceptional performance, enabling it to handle complex tasks and real-time applications with ease.
b) Memory: The ample flash memory and SRAM of the STM32F767IIK6 provide sufficient space for code and data storage, allowing for the development of large-scale applications.
c) Connectivity: The STM32F767IIK6 supports various communication interfaces, including USB, Ethernet, CAN, and SPI, enabling seamless data exchange and connectivity in diverse applications.
d) Analog and Digital Interfaces: This microcontroller offers a wide range of analog and digital interfaces, including ADC, DAC, GPIO, and UART, making it suitable for sensor interfacing and data acquisition.
e) Peripherals: The STM32F767IIK6 incorporates numerous peripherals such as timers, PWM channels, DMA controllers, and serial interfaces, enhancing its versatility and enabling efficient system design.
3. Applications:
The STM32F767IIK6 finds extensive application across multiple industries and domains, including:
a) Industrial Automation: With its high performance and connectivity features, the STM32F767IIK6 is ideal for controlling industrial processes, collecting sensor data, and enabling efficient factory automation.
b) Internet of Things (IoT): The STM32F767IIK6's connectivity options, low power consumption, and robust performance make it a suitable choice for IoT applications, including smart home automation, remote monitoring, and asset tracking.
c) Medical Devices: The STM32F767IIK6's precision analog interfaces and real-time capabilities make it suitable for medical devices such as patient monitoring systems, portable health monitors, and laboratory equipment.
d) Automotive: The STM32F767IIK6 provides excellent control and connectivity features that are essential for automotive applications, including Advanced Driver-Assistance Systems (ADAS), infotainment systems, and control modules.
e) Consumer Electronics: The versatility of the STM32F767IIK6 makes it an excellent choice for developing consumer electronics products such as home appliances, audio systems, and gaming devices.
4. Development Process:
To start developing with the STM32F767IIK6, follow these steps:
a) Setting up the Development Environment: Download and install the STM32CubeIDE, which provides a complete development environment for STM32 microcontrollers.
b) Board Selection: Choose the appropriate development board or evaluation kit compatible with the STM32F767IIK6.
c) Code Development: Write code in C/C++ using STM32CubeMX and STM32Cube HAL libraries to utilize the microcontroller's features effectively.
d) Hardware Design: Design the hardware circuitry and connections required for your application, considering the microcontroller's pinout and peripherals.
e) Testing and Debugging: Use the debugging features provided by the development tools to verify and troubleshoot your code and hardware.
f) Optimization and Deployment: Fine-tune your code and optimize performance, ensuring efficient resource utilization. Finally, deploy your application to the target hardware.
Conclusion:
In this blog post, we introduced the STM32F767IIK6 microcontroller, highlighting its features, applications, and development process. This powerful microcontroller opens up a world of possibilities for developers working on various embedded systems projects. With its exceptional performance, extensive connectivity options, and versatile peripherals, the STM32F767IIK6 is a reliable choice for creating innovative and advanced applications in diverse industries. So, start exploring the STM32F767IIK6 and unleash your creativity in the world of embedded systems!
STM32F767IIK6
- Part Number :
- STM32F767IIK6
- Manufacturer :
- STMicroelectronics
- Description :
- IC MCU 32BIT 2MB FLASH 176UFBGA
- Datasheet :
-
STM32F767IIK6.pdf
- Unit Price :
- Request a Quote
- In Stock :
- 2787
- Lead Time :
- To be Confirmed
- Quick Inquiry :
- - + Add To Cart
Request a Quote
STM32F767IIK6 Specifications
- Package/Case:
- 201-UFBGA
- Packaging:
- Tray
- Series:
- STM32F7
- ProductStatus:
- RoHS
- CoreProcessor:
- 216MHz
- CoreSize:
- 512K x 8
- Speed:
- 32-Bit
- Connectivity:
- -
- Peripherals:
- Active
- NumberofI/O:
- Brown-out Detect/Reset, DMA, I²S, LCD, POR, PWM, WDT
- ProgramMemorySize:
- CANbus, EBI/EMI, Ethernet, I²C, IrDA, LINbus, MMC/SD/SDIO, QSPI, SAI, SPDIF, SPI, UART/USART, USB OTG
- ProgramMemoryType:
- Surface Mount
- EEPROMSize:
- 140
- RAMSize:
- ARM® Cortex®-M7
- Voltage-Supply(Vcc/Vdd):
- A/D 24x12b; D/A 2x12b
- DataConverters:
- Internal
- OscillatorType:
- 2MB (2M x 8)
- OperatingTemperature:
- FLASH
- MountingType:
- -40°C ~ 85°C (TA)
STM32F767IIK6 Guarantees

-
Service Guarantees
We guarantee 100% customer satisfaction.
Our experienced sales team and tech support team back our services to satisfy all our customers.

-
Quality Guarantees
We provide 90 days warranty.
If the items you received were not in perfect quality, we would be responsible for your refund or replacement, but the items must be returned in their original condition.
Certified Quality
View the Certificates
